The ANIR series of scanning Fourier Transform Spectrometers (FTS) uses an exclusive micro-actuated lamellar grating and operates with a single photodiode detector. 
The ARCoptix technology helps you overcome most issues of NIR miniature spectrometers. The actuation of the interferometer system is actively controlled by a laser, enabling a precise and reliable operation. 
The single photodiode detection ensures highest dynamic range and signal quality -- al at very attractive pricing.

      Features and Benefits
      
        - Active laser position control allows reliable, high-quality, robust and maintenance-free operation at low power consumption.
 
        - In Fourier spectroscopy extreme wavelength ranges are accessible because the detection range is only limited by the detector
 
        - High resolution and high throughput are combined in Fourier transform spectroscopy because resolution is limited by the maximum scanning range and not by the entrance aperture
 
        - Optional parameters like variable gain, variable resolution and variable scan speed permit optimization to obtain best results.
